Drywall prep can include patching small holes, repairing cracks, sanding rough areas, smoothing previous patchwork, caulking gaps, cleaning surfaces, and priming where needed. These steps help the paint bond better and create a more even appearance.
Many Philadelphia homes have walls that have been patched several times over the years. Older rowhomes may have uneven surfaces, nail pops, settlement cracks, or damaged corners. Apartments and rental properties may have scuffs, holes, and marks from previous tenants. Without preparation, these details can show through even after fresh paint.

Trim and doors should also be prepared correctly. Baseboards, casing, and interior doors can collect dents, scratches, and old paint buildup. Sanding, caulking, and proper finish selection can make these areas look sharper.
Paint finish selection matters too. Flat or matte paint can help reduce glare on walls, while eggshell or satin finishes may be better for rooms that need easier cleaning. Semi-gloss is often used for trim and doors because it provides durability and a cleaner look.
